Another reason I love this area is the access to outdoor recreation. Huntersville makes it easy to enjoy nature and stay active. Being near Lake Norman adds a whole extra layer of appeal, especially for anyone who loves being close to the water. On top of that, the area offers beautiful greenways, parks, and spaces to explore, making it easy to spend time outside and enjoy the scenery. Attractions like Latta Plantation and the Carolina Raptor Center add even more character, giving the area a unique mix of history, education, and natural beauty.
There’s also no shortage of things to do here, which is a huge part of why I think so many people are drawn to Huntersville. Birkdale Village is one of those spots that really enhances everyday life, with shopping, dining, and a lively atmosphere that makes it more than just a retail destination. The Carolina Renaissance Festival brings excitement and tradition to the area, while places like Joe Gibbs Racing add a distinctive local flavor that helps Huntersville stand out.
